Habiganj, Feb 07 (V7N)- Jamaat-e-Islami Ameer Dr. Shafiqur Rahman on Saturday alleged that politics in the country has been turned into a profession rather than a duty, leading to corruption, extortion and looting.
He made the remarks while addressing an election rally at New Field in Habiganj.
“Those who take politics as a profession are the ones involved in corruption, extortion, litigation and plundering public wealth,” the Jamaat Ameer said, adding that such practices have even undermined the dignity and security of women in society.
Dr. Shafiqur Rahman said that if Jamaat-e-Islami comes to power, party MPs will not take tax-free vehicles and will avoid luxury unless absolutely necessary. “They will not accept flats allocated to MPs at subsidized prices. Those who can afford cars or flats will buy them with their own money,” he said.
He further stated that the income and expenditure statements of elected representatives and their family members will be made public, warning that no one would be spared if found misappropriating public funds.
Claiming that corruption and extortion have become widespread, he said Jamaat would ensure strict accountability. He also warned against any form of harassment of women, saying such acts would no longer be tolerated.
The Jamaat Ameer blamed previous rulers for what he described as a culture of terrorism and corruption, alleging that promises made during elections are often forgotten once power is secured.
Referring to the condition of tea garden workers, Dr. Shafiqur Rahman said they live in inhumane conditions, with their children deprived of education and healthcare. He pledged to modernize tea gardens, introduce technology, and improve the quality of life of workers, assuring that no child would be deprived of education.
He also emphasized communal harmony, saying Bangladesh has long been home to people of four religions—Muslims, Hindus, Buddhists and Christians. “This country is like a flower garden. Islam forbids oppression based on religion, and no truly religious person can harm followers of other faiths,” he said.
